This week at Jingle Belles we're asking you to step away from the designer paper … yes, just put it down and walk away. We want to see creations that only feature Cardstock … you can ink it, spray it, fold it, emboss it, or just go clean & simple … but the focus is on Cardstock.
When I hear Cardstock, I think … INK … ink, ink and more ink. I started by stamping these Ornate Snowflakes in Versamark ink on white cardstock & clear embossing.
Next I sprayed on Frost & Dragonfly Glimmer Mist for all over color & sparkle. The same snowflake was inked with Peacock Feathers Distress Ink and stamped on the blue sprayed paper before embossing & detail cutting. I attached it with a 3-D glue dot and added a pearl.
I finished with a Peel-Off sticker sentiment & snowflake on another scrap of the over-sprayed paper (I always stamp in the middle of a full sheet of paper, so I have inky edges to use in my design).
